Transaction efefa4e7dfc18f86eccd9004b73d1a07ec21eaba0dbe934b9c1dbda548fc0fc8
1 Input
1 Output
-
efefa4e7dfc18f86eccd9004b73d1a07ec21eaba0dbe934b9c1dbda548fc0fc8:0
- value
- 11150930
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3117ae73d59ff7d2bcdef271020758bf5585e749 OP_EQUAL
- address
- 36AbQMpZinbwjPeqro8gDRAhdiZemU6wMP